What loads after MUP?
When you boot in Safe Mode and after you see mup. sys load, that is when XP checks the dirty bit on the volumes and it will start a chkdsk with error correction to try to fix it. If there is a chkdsk with error correction scheduled to run on the next reboot it will also run after mup.
What is MUP sys Windows XP?
SYS files such as mup. sys are categorized as Win64 EXE (Driver) files. As a Multiple UNC Provider Driver file, it was created for use in Microsoft® Windows® Operating System by Microsoft. Mup. sys was first developed on 10/25/2001 in the Windows XP Operating System for Windows XP.
How to fix windows XP boot loop?
Fix #2: Disable automatic restart on system failure
- Restart your computer.
- Wait for your BIOS to complete POST (the screen with your manufacturer logo and/or system information)
- Quickly begin tapping F8 repeatedly, until you see the list of boot options.
- Choose “Disable automatic restart on system failure”

What MUP Windows 10?
The multiple UNC provider (MUP) is a kernel-mode component responsible for channeling all remote file system accesses using a Universal Naming Convention (UNC) name to a network redirector (the UNC provider) that is capable of handling the remote file system requests.

What is MUP file system?
Whenever this error appears on your PC, it is an indication that the MUP (Multiple Universal Naming Convention Provider) has encountered unexpected or invalid data. This means that the MUP is unable to channel a remote file system request to the UNC Provider (Universal Naming Convention).

How do I fix a reboot loop on my computer?
The options include:
- Press Shift and click Restart to boot you into the Advanced startup options screen.
- Open Settings > Update & Security > Recovery > Advanced startup > Restart now.
- Type shutdown /r /o in an elevated CMD prompt to reboot your computer into Advanced Boot options or Recovery console.
How do I get to Safe Mode from Command Prompt?
Follow the path “Advanced options -> Startup Settings -> Restart.” Then, press the 4 or the F4 key on your keyboard to boot into minimal Safe Mode, press 5 or F5 to boot into “Safe Mode with Networking,” or press 6 or F6 to go into “Safe Mode with Command Prompt.”
